Redline leather goods shipping issues
I purchased a steering wheel cover from redline leather goods a month ago and it supposedly shipped over 3 weeks ago. I still don’t have it and USPS has no record of it. I’ve emailed their customer service and he’s telling me it could take up to 6 weeks which sounds like a load of bs. Anybody else have problems getting product from them or have it take this long in transit and it actually arrive?

We will take care of it.
FWIW we offer two shipping options.
USPS: free, 2-3 weeks normal shipping time but due to the way they operate it can be up to 6 weeks in peak periods - Christmas is definitely one of them, obviously. No tracking number that can be used online on USPS.com. They are trying to get international merchants to use packages which are heavier and 3-4 times more expensive - those do have tracking. But if your order doesn't warrant using a package - we send it with a regular letter in a padded envelope.
FedEx: $19, 2-3 days, full tracking along the way.
Whenever you're in a hurry, we always recommend the second option. You didn't purchase it, however, so we have to let the USPS's gears do their turning until they crank out your package to your mailbox...

Please have in mind that it's same thing this time every year - the USPS have huuuge delays around holiday season due to significantly larger number of processed packages. They are just unable to sort them all out in a timely manner. Especially that the package is coming from overseas and may be held for custooms clearance which may add up to one week to the overall transit time.
But it's not the time to worry - we have a policy whereby if a shipment is missing for a month from the original dispatch date, we re-ship another set and put a trace on the original shipment to have the mailer either return it to us or compensate us if they cannot find it (ie. they've lost it). This happens very rarely (less than one in two thousand according to our statistics) but if it did happen in you case and the shipment is gone for a month from the original mailing date, we have you covered and we will re-send it.
Please PM me your order number or email address and I'll see if I can have some more details from Polish Post.
